#093708 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#093708 is composed of 3.5% red, 21.6%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.5%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 118.7 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 12.4%. #093708 color hex could be obtained by blending #126e10 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#093708 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#093708 has RGB values of R:9, G:55,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 603912.

Shades and Tints of #093708
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#093708
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1e211e is the less saturated color, while #023e01 is the most saturated one.
